Molas CL tower clearance lidar is a type of lidar that constantly monitors the distance between the blade tip and the tower in real-time. When the monitored clearance value approaches the predefined minimum, the fan unit's main controller can promptly enact protective measures, such as deceleration or retraction. By incorporating tower clearance lidar on current units, tower collisions can be prevented, potentially raising the operating limit of risky units and enhancing power generation.
Moreover, implementing tower clearance lidar on upcoming units can lead to savings in blade expenses and lower the design pressure on these units. This technology offers a proactive approach to maintaining safety and optimizing power efficiency in wind turbines.
